GREYMOUTH TROUBLE.
1 [Per Press Association, j GREYIVIOUTH, December 3. The hearing of the charges against the alleged participants in the disturbance in the \Yo3ley Hall on October 20 during the visit of the K«v Howard Elliott were concluded to-day. Three of the people charged were dismissed, two wore fined V2 and costs, ono was lined £6, and two wore committed for triiil on a charge of damaging the hall.
